SL vs IND [WATCH]: Ravindra Jadeja pokes fun at journalist over ‘Lord’s’ comment ahead of 2nd Test

The Indian cricket team has shifted its attention towards the second Test against Sri Lanka after taking a 1-0 lead in the series. India registered a 165-run victory in the opening Test at Galle and will now travel to Colombo for the second encounter, with the visitors aiming to wrap up the series.

The second Test is scheduled to begin on August 23 at the Sinhalese Sports Club (SSC), a venue that holds an important place in Sri Lankan cricket. During India’s preparations for the contest, Ravindra Jadeja was involved in a light-hearted exchange with a journalist that caught attention.

Ravindra Jadeja’s cheeky banter with journalist goes viral

The moment took place as Jadeja walked towards the practice area carrying his kit bag while wearing India’s training gear. He spotted a journalist who had earlier described the SSC as the “Lord’s of Sri Lanka”, referring to the iconic cricket ground in London. Jadeja appeared amused by the comparison and decided to question the journalist about his description while walking past him.

“Kya bolta hai? Lord’s kaha jaata hai kya isko?” Jadeja said with a cheeky smile.

The SSC is often referred to as the “Lord’s of Sri Lanka” because of its traditional importance to the country’s cricket. The venue houses the headquarters of Sri Lanka Cricket and has hosted several important domestic and international matches over the years.

Jadeja looks to make bigger impact in Colombo Test

India head into the second Test with confidence after their comprehensive victory in Galle. The visitors will be looking to complete a series sweep, while Sri Lanka will need a strong response to level the contest. Jadeja had a mixed outing in the opening Test. He claimed three wickets in Sri Lanka’s first innings before returning figures of 1/71 from 23 overs in the second innings.

The veteran all-rounder also struggled with the bat, scoring 13 runs in the first innings and nine in the second, while Manav Suthar claimed a 10-wicket haul. He finished the match with 22 runs and four wickets overall. With India aiming to collect more World Test Championship (WTC) points, Jadeja will be expected to contribute more significantly with both bat and ball in the Colombo Test.
